Twenty Education Technology Leaders to Watch for the Next Twenty Years

Over the years we know the “tools” of our trade have drastically changed, but the vision, passion, and human spirit behind the use of those tools have been the critical components in the successful use of technology to help transform teaching and learning.

As we look towards the future, technology will continue to evolve and new leaders will emerge to further mine the power of technology to enhance education. Many of those early pioneers were teachers, superintendents, school board members, librarians, principals, and technology directors who have become the often quoted and well respected voices of today’s innovation.
